The Procurement Problem: Verification Is More Than Brochure Claims
B2B buyers frequently see terms such as scratch resistant sintered stone, heat resistant sintered stone slab, stain resistant sintered stone, waterproof sintered stone slabs, UV resistant sintered stone panels, fireproof sintered stone slab and eco friendly sintered stone slab. These terms are useful for product search, but they are not technical specifications. A certificate or test report becomes the real deliverable when a buyer must justify a material selection to a building owner, contractor, importer, or local authority.
The fastest cause of project friction is certificate-scope mismatch. A buyer may receive a CE certificate for one slab format and assume the supplier’s entire sintered stone family is covered. In practice, the certificate text must be read line by line. Monalisa’s current CE certification and NSF/ANSI 51 certification provide a clear example of how document scope can differ from the broad product name used in a catalogue.

Constraint 1: Check the Certification Scope, Not Just the Logo

Fig. 2 - Test report evidence should be cross-checked against the certificate scope.
Monalisa’s CE certification for the Slab product is identified by certificate number CY25A10378, issued by China Testing & Certification International Group Shaanxi Co., Ltd. Under the standard EN 14411:2016, the certification scope covers slabs with dimensions 900 mm × 1800 mm × 10 mm, classified as B I a, with a glazed, even surface, for wall and floor applications. The certification is recorded as valid for the global market.
This small print matters. If a project requires a 900 × 2700 mm sintered stone slab for a kitchen island, and the supplier presents a CE certificate naming only 900 × 1800 × 10 mm, the buyer should not conclude that every slab format is automatically covered. The correct next step is to ask the supplier to confirm which certificate, standard and test report correspond to the exact ordered format and product model.
For exports to the European Economic Area, buyers should also be aware that some sintered stone products are assessed under EAD 090142-00-0404, which addresses sintered stone for internal and external use. Other products may follow EN 14411, depending on how the product is classified. The buyer’s task is not to become a certification expert, but to ask the supplier which standard family applies to the intended product and application.

Constraint 2: Confirm Hygiene and Food-Surface Documentation for Kitchen Projects
A kitchen countertop sintered stone slab must answer a different set of questions than a wall cladding sintered stone slab used in a lobby. If food contact is possible, the buyer should ask whether the surface material has been evaluated under a recognized hygienic standard.
NSF/ANSI 51 is commonly used for materials intended for use in or around food equipment. Monalisa’s NSF certification record, under certificate number C0676949-01, lists Slab products as complying with NSF/ANSI 51. The related product records in the compliance file identify Slab models 90-270FDK09003M and 90-270FDK09008M. For a premium kitchen countertop or kitchen island, asking for this certificate is more precise than relying only on terms like scratch resistant or stain resistant.
Constraint 3: Surface Performance Claims Need Test Methods
Many secondary keywords used by sintered stone buyers are outcome words: heat resistant, waterproof, UV resistant, fireproof, eco friendly, scratch resistant. A professional procurement conversation should translate each outcome word into a test question:
Which test method or standard is being used? Which Monalisa model, thickness and surface finish does the claim apply to? What is the declared threshold or classification? Is the claim supported by a certificate, test report or signed technical datasheet?
If the supplier cannot answer these questions, the claim is not actionable. Fireproof, for example, is a strong word. What a buyer should request instead is the specific reaction-to-fire classification used in the destination market. Similarly, waterproof should be supported by water absorption data or a relevant standard, and UV resistant should include exterior exposure evidence if the product will be used in a facade system.
Constraint 4: Set Application-Based Performance Requirements

Fig. 3 - Application requirements such as moisture resistance should be mapped to the ordered slab format.
A sintered stone slab can be used in many positions, but not every surface or format is appropriate for every location. The following project checks are useful for the Research and Evaluation phase.
Kitchen Countertop Sintered Stone Slabs
For kitchen countertop sintered stone slabs, confirm hygiene documentation, stain resistance, scratch resistance and practical cleanability. If the slab will carry sink cutouts or large overhangs, the fabricator should review the actual thickness and edge profile. Monalisa’s product scope identifies the Slab product as suitable for kitchen countertops, kitchen islands, backsplashes and integrated slab sinks, but the buyer should still ask the supplier to confirm the finished size and edge conditions.
Bathroom Vanity Sintered Stone Slabs
For bathroom vanity sintered stone slabs, moisture, cosmetics and daily cleaning products become part of the usage environment. Ask for water absorption evidence, stain resistance data and product guidance for wet areas. A glazed-matt finish, such as the finish listed for Monalisa’s 900 × 2700 × 12 mm Luxury Slab, can help reduce visible marks while maintaining a low-reflective look.
Wall Cladding Sintered Stone Slabs
For wall cladding sintered stone slabs, panel flatness, dimensional consistency and installation method matter as much as surface color. Large-format slabs can reduce the number of joints, but the panel weight and substrate must be factored into the fixing design. The CE certificate covered by this article states wall and floor application for a specified slab format, which is another reason to confirm the exact format before ordering.
Flooring Sintered Stone Slabs
For flooring sintered stone slabs, foot traffic and wet conditions require a more detailed search. Project specifications commonly include slip resistance classes around R9-R11, with R10 or higher recommended for bathrooms and other wet environments. Abrasion resistance, dimensional tolerance and flatness should also be requested from the supplier before flooring is selected.
Exterior Facade Sintered Stone Panels
For exterior facade sintered stone panels, the material must be evaluated against water, UV exposure, freeze-thaw cycles and cleaning regimes. A commonly cited external benchmark for architectural sintered stone is water absorption below 0.1% per ISO 10545-3 and flexural strength of at least 45 N/mm² per ISO 10545-4. Buyers should also ask whether the product is intended for exterior curtain wall dry-cladding systems or ventilated rain-screen systems, and confirm that the manufacturer’s scope includes external cladding.
Step-by-Step Verification Workflow
- Start from a product model, not a generic product word. For example, identify the exact Slab model such as 90-270FDK09003M or 90-270FDK09008M before asking for documents.
- Request the original certificate in PDF form and read the scope section. Check whether the certificate names the same product model, dimensions, surface finish and intended location.
- Confirm the issuing body and certificate number. In Monalisa’s example, CE certificate number CY25A10378 was issued by China Testing & Certification International Group Shaanxi Co., Ltd., and NSF certificate number C0676949-01 was issued by NSF International.
- Ask which standard is written on the certificate. The Monalisa CE record references EN 14411:2016 and classifies the listed slab format as B I a, glazed even surface, for wall and floor use.
- Request the underlying test report, not only a summary certificate page. A test report should show how the product was tested and which values were measured.

Use Case: Pre-Order Validation for a 900 × 2700 × 12 mm Luxury Slab
Imagine a project needs a marble look sintered stone slab or calacatta sintered stone slab for a multi-unit residential kitchen program. The buyer selects Monalisa’s Luxury Slab, which is listed as 900 × 2700 × 12 mm with five phases, a glazed-matt finish and a clay/quartz sand body. The model number is recorded as 90-270FDK09003M / 90-270FDK09008M.
Before ordering, the buyer should request the compliance file for that model. The NSF certificate C0676949-01 is already linked to those Slab models in Monalisa’s certification records. The CE certificate CY25A10378 is also linked to the Slab product in the corporate document set. However, a careful buyer will notice that the CE certificate scope line lists 900 × 1800 × 10 mm rather than the 900 × 2700 × 12 mm format. The correct action is not to assume the 12 mm product lacks CE coverage. The correct action is to ask Monalisa to confirm which certificate and test reports apply to the exact finished size and thickness being ordered.
This level of verification matters because a fabricated kitchen countertop cannot be returned easily after cutting, polishing or edge profiling. Large format and ultra thin formats may also change handling requirements for transport and installation. The earlier the buyer verifies model, certificate, dimensions and test method, the lower the risk of ordering material outside the true qualification scope.

FAQ
Is a CE certificate enough for a sintered stone slab used in a kitchen countertop?
No, a CE certificate is not automatically enough. CE certification proves conformity with a specific classified product standard and scope. In Monalisa’s example, certificate CY25A10378 under EN 14411:2016 covers a defined slab format, 900 mm × 1800 mm × 10 mm, B I a, glazed even surface, for wall and floor applications. For kitchen countertops where food contact is possible, buyers should also ask for NSF/ANSI 51 certification or equivalent food-contact documentation. The NSF record under certificate C0676949-01 is the relevant type of document to request in that case.

Does certification make a sintered stone slab more expensive?
There is no simple universal answer because price comparisons depend on many variables, including product model, slab format, surface finish, surface quantity, port, payment terms and the amount of documentation required. Certification and testing can add cost and traceability requirements, but they also reduce the risk of specification mismatch. A practical approach is to compare quotations only after the technical scope has been aligned, including the exact product model, certificate reference, MOQ, sample terms and lead time.
